Nugent is Foxes' fifth signing

05 July 2011 19:54
Striker David Nugent has become Leicester's fifth signing of the summer after agreeing a three-year deal with the Championship club.[LNB] Nugent has one England cap and was available as a free agent after leaving Portsmouth at the end of his contract. The 26-year-old spent four seasons at Fratton Park after they paid Preston £6million for his services.[LNB]He joins Kasper Schmeichel, Neil Danns, Sean St Ledger and Lee Peltier as new signings at the King Power Stadium and Leicester boss Sven-Goran Eriksson told the club's website he was delighted to add Nugent to his squad.[LNB]"David is hard-working and will score goals for us. We are very pleased to have him on board as we continue to assemble a squad fit to challenge for promotion," he said.
